
前端
文章平均质量分 94
Fundebug
一行代码搞定BUG监控!
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
Fundebug网站升级HTTP/2,真的变快了!
作为新一代的HTTP协议,HTTP/2可以提高网站性能,优化用户体验,Fundebug也是时候升级HTTP/2了,虽然已经有点晚了。升级HTTP/2是一件很简单的事情,改1行Nginx配置就好了,但是,工程师只知道How是远远不够的,还需要理解Why,这就要求我们需要足够的事先调研(1. 什么是HTTP/2?)以及事后分析(4. 升级HTTP/2真的提高性能了吗?)。1. 什么是HTTP/2?...原创 2019-10-28 11:27:32 · 974 阅读 · 0 评论 -
Fundebug:JavaScript插件支持错误采样
Fundebug的付费套餐主要是根据错误事件数制定的,这是因为每一个发送到我们服务器的事件,都会消耗一定的CPU、内存、磁盘以及带宽资源,尤其当错误事件数非常大时,会对我们的计算资源造成很大压力。如果您希望采样收集错误,比如“只收集30%的错误”,可以将sampleRate属性设为0.3。这样的话,您可以选择更加合适套餐。1. 在HTML中配置<script>标签中配置sampl...原创 2019-07-22 10:31:31 · 206 阅读 · 0 评论 -
JavaScript深入浅出第4课:V8引擎是如何工作的?
摘要: 性能彪悍的V8引擎。《JavaScript深入浅出》系列:JavaScript深入浅出第1课:箭头函数中的this究竟是什么鬼?JavaScript深入浅出第2课:函数是一等公民是什么意思呢?JavaScript深入浅出第3课:什么是垃圾回收算法?JavaScript深入浅出第4课:V8是如何工作的?最近,JavaScript生态系统又多了2个非常硬核的项目。大神Fabr...原创 2019-07-16 09:08:04 · 365 阅读 · 0 评论 -
Fundebug前端异常监控插件更新至 1.9.0,支持监控 HTTP 慢请求
摘要: 1.9.0新增 httpTimeout 配置选项,支持监控 HTTP 慢请求,同时修复了记录的 HTTP 响应时间偏小的 BUG。Fundebug提供专业的前端异常监控服务,可以第一时间捕获线上环境中小程序的异常、错误或者 BUG,及时给开发者推送报警,帮助您快速修复 BUG。Fundebug的微信小程序BUG监控插件更新至1.9.0,新增httpTimeout配置选项,支持监控 H...原创 2019-07-05 15:08:27 · 302 阅读 · 0 评论 -
Fundebug前端JavaScript插件更新至1.8.2,修复2个小BUG
摘要: 修复2个BUG,请大家及时更新。Fundebug前端异常监控服务Fundebug是专业的程序异常监控平台,我们JavaScript插件可以提供全方位的异常监控,可以帮助开发者第一时间定位各种前端异常,包括:JavaScript执行错误资源加载错误HTTP请求错误unhandledrejectionWebSockect连接错误并且,我们可以记录用户行为、“录制”用户操作...原创 2019-06-18 15:35:37 · 210 阅读 · 0 评论 -
高效使用VSCode的9点建议
译者按: 充分利用其特性,你会觉得 VSCode 非常强大!原文: Pro tips for Visual Studio Code to be productive in 2018原创 2019-03-26 09:25:08 · 469 阅读 · 0 评论 -
我为什么推荐Prettier来统一代码风格
关于代码风格,不同的人有不同的偏好,其实并没有什么绝对的对错。但是,有2条原则应该是对的: 少数服从多数;用工具统一风格。原创 2019-06-26 11:08:11 · 9273 阅读 · 2 评论 -
JS的分号可以省掉吗?
摘要: JavaScript语言从设计之初就是考虑带分号的,使用不带分号的编码规则就要小心点啦。背景最近在项目中开始使用新的编码规范,一开始ESLint报一大堆错误,改得我想砸键盘,花了好些时间才适应,下面列出一些代表性的规则:只能使用单引号函数定义的圆括号和左大括号之间一定要有空格: function(args) { .. }import语句在大括号之后一定要有空格: import ...原创 2018-09-18 08:21:05 · 5268 阅读 · 0 评论 -
4个错误使用JavaScript数组方法的案例
译者按: 做一个有追求的工程师,代码不是随便写的!原文: Here’s how you can make better use of JavaScript arrays译者: Fundebug为了保证可读性,本文采用意译而非直译。另外,本文版权归原作者所有,翻译仅用于学习。小编推荐:Fundebug专注于JavaScript、微信小程序、微信小游戏,Node.js和Java线上b...原创 2018-09-06 08:24:09 · 2379 阅读 · 0 评论 -
2018前端工程师成长路线图
译者按: 上王者算什么?有本事刷一下你的前端技术! 原文:Modern Frontend Developer in 2018译者:Fundebug为了保证可读性,本文采用意译而非直译。另外,本文版权归原作者所有,翻译仅用于学习。过去5年,我一直作为一枚全栈工程师,经常会有小朋友问我应该学什么,于是我写了这篇博客,希望可以帮助大家。本文的所有图表都在我的GitHub仓库kamran...原创 2018-09-04 09:01:03 · 3515 阅读 · 0 评论 -
Web应用架构入门之11个基本要素
译者: 读完这篇博客,你就可以回答一个经典的面试题:当你访问Google时,到底发生了什么?原文:Web Architecture 101译者:Fundebug为了保证可读性,本文采用意译而非直译。另外,本文版权归原作者所有,翻译仅用于学习。当我还是小白的时候,如果知道Web应用架构就好了! 上图展示了我们Storyblocks的架构,对于初学者来说,似乎有些复杂。下面...原创 2018-08-20 10:34:40 · 3007 阅读 · 0 评论 -
Github被微软收购,这里整理了16个替代品
微软斥资75亿美元收购以后,鉴于微软和开源竞争的历史,很多开发者都感到惊恐。毕竟,互联网上最大的一块可以自由的净土被微软染指,宝宝不开森。如果你真的担心微软会对Github有所动作,那么这里我列举了16个替代品。1. Bitbucket Bitbucket是Atlassian公司提供的一个基于web的版本库托管服务,支持Mercurial和Git版本控制系统。Bitbucket既提供免...原创 2018-06-11 10:49:36 · 4264 阅读 · 0 评论 -
Vue、React、Angular最佳UI框架
摘要: 今天我们不聊技术,只”以貌取人”。前言之前有很多刚入门的小伙伴问我(上面是我的自拍照),现在前端Vue、React、Angular这三个框架似乎都很好,反而不知道选择什么了,我当时开玩笑的说你觉得哪个好看就选择哪个呗。本人目前用的Angularjs做Fundebug开发时会经常去Google一些独立的UI组件来实现某些功能,经常会情不自禁的去国内(下面列出)的这些官网去瞄几眼,...原创 2018-05-03 09:43:15 · 13912 阅读 · 2 评论 -
通过示例学习JavaScript闭包
JavaScript 闭包原创 2017-08-07 14:06:46 · 2504 阅读 · 1 评论 -
深入浅出浏览器渲染原理
前言浏览器的内核是指支持浏览器运行的最核心的程序,分为两个部分的,一是渲染引擎,另一个是JS引擎。渲染引擎在不同的浏览器中也不是都相同的。比如在 Firefox 中叫做 Gecko,在 Chrome 和 Safari 中都是基于 WebKit 开发的。本文我们主要介绍关于 WebKit 的这部分渲染引擎内容以及几个相关的问题。如需获取思维导图请猛戳GitHub博客浏览器工作大体流程浏览...原创 2019-01-03 10:41:40 · 3893 阅读 · 0 评论 -
JavaScript是如何工作的:使用MutationObserver跟踪DOM的变化
摘要: 掌握MutationObserver。原文:JavaScript是如何工作的:使用 MutationObserver 跟踪 DOM 的变化作者:前端小智Fundebug经授权转载,版权归原作者所有。这是专门探索 JavaScript 及其所构建的组件的系列文章的第10篇。如果你错过了前面的章节,可以在这里找到它们:JavaScript 是如何工作的:引擎,运行时和调用堆栈...原创 2019-01-10 09:18:51 · 2429 阅读 · 0 评论 -
浏览器与Node的事件循环(Event Loop)有何区别?
前言本文我们将会介绍 JS 实现异步的原理,并且了解了在浏览器和 Node 中 Event Loop 其实是不相同的。一、线程与进程1. 概念我们经常说 JS 是单线程执行的,指的是一个进程里只有一个主线程,那到底什么是线程?什么是进程?官方的说法是:进程是 CPU 资源分配的最小单位;线程是 CPU 调度的最小单位。这两句话并不好理解,我们先来看张图:进程好比图中的工厂,有单独的...原创 2019-01-15 09:24:23 · 8056 阅读 · 5 评论 -
如何实现前端微服务化?
前端 微服务原创 2017-08-02 14:49:14 · 17794 阅读 · 5 评论